With a mean elevation of 11,702 feet (over 2 miles above sea level) Lake County, Colorado is the highest elevation county in the United States. Allhazard emergency response is managed by Leadville Lake County Fire Rescue which protects their 384 square mile district with a crew of 4 personnel. They respond from Station 1 in historic Leadville and protect a resident population of 7,400. That number significantly increases during various tourist seasons.
In this video we tour their firehouse, the historic Tabor Opera House, respond to a medical emergency and explore the mountainous areas of Lake County.
